Output e8abba00f23300bf98206dc085c95dece3af32cbeca554908b8c5c8c6561044c:1

value
46812709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2bc12f1e1516152c0f52d48ca31197a476fb2ef OP_EQUALVERIFY OP_CHECKSIG
address
1Mfs1xwdNctxGqReYgREvioJT7QNK6rXCe
transaction
e8abba00f23300bf98206dc085c95dece3af32cbeca554908b8c5c8c6561044c
spent
true